Sibel Kekilli's relationship status given away by George R.R. Martin

After a 10-day trip to Europe during which he spent some time in Hamburg, Germany with former "Game of Thrones" actress Sibel Kekilli, "A Song of Ice and Fire" author George R.R. Martin posted the highlights of that trip on his LiveJournal page on Thursday, July 2. Within that blog entry, he revealed something that had been a closely-guarded secret -- Kekilli is not single.

Martin spoke before a crowd of 3000 fans in Hamburg Sunday, June 21 when he appeared at the Harbourfront Literaturfestival. Kekilli was in the audience, and that weekend she served as Martin's tour guide to the city. Last December, Martin served as Kekilli's tour guide in Santa Fe, New Mexico during a visit that was videotaped for the European documentary TV program, "Durch die Nacht." According to Martin, he spent his leisure time in Hamburg hanging out with Kekilli, her boyfriend, and his German publicist, Sebastian.

"Sibel fed me Turkish food and showed me some of Hamburg's nightlife," Martin wrote. "Hamburg stays up later than Santa Fe, you will be surprised to learn, but chile con queso is nowhere to be found. We drank White Russians while huddled under blankets in an outdoor cafe. (We) took a canal boat tour as well."

Kekilli has fiercely guarded her personal life ever since the German tabloid "Bild" broke the story of Kekilli's previous work in porn films. The story was published in February 2004 shortly after Kekilli received acclaim at the Berlin International Film Festival for her performance in her debut mainstream film, "Gegen die Wand." She briefly went into hiding before giving an interview to the "Frankfurter Allgemeine Zeitung" to discuss her seven-month career in porn, but after speaking with that newspaper and several other media outlets that year about her past, she stopped talking about her personal life altogether.

"It was then I spoke in public against my will a lot about myself." Kekilli said in a 2010 interview with "Die Welt." "Now I think: Okay, that's enough! That was six years ago, it's enough. Let's talk about my work!" [translated from German]

Kekilli has never been married, although she did participate in a wedding ceremony in 1999 with her then-finance, Stephan. However, as the daughter of Turkish immigrants, Kekilli was not considered a German citizen, and thus she needed a certificate of no impediment ("Ehefähigkeitszeugnis") from the Turkish government in order to officially marry Stephan, who was a native-born German citizen. The certificate was not issued in a timely fashion, so the marriage was not completed and the couple later broke up. Kekilli subsequently became an official German citizen.

During her acting career, Kekilli has appeared at numerous red carpet events, but she does so almost exclusively without a male companion. In 2009, Kekilli was reported to be dating Finnish actor Antti Luusuaniemi, her co-star in the movie "Pihalla." Kekilli recently told "Neon Ghost" that for a two-year period, she spent more time in Finland than in Germany. According to "Bild," Kekilli currently lives in an apartment in the Altona section of Hamburg, but it's unclear if she lives there with her unidentified current boyfriend.
